Specialist building products distributor SIG has announced a dip in sales due to 'challenging' trading conditions.
The Group revealed its Exterior's division was hit with a 5.9% drop in domestic sales during the final quarter of 2015 compared to last year.
Overall, sales in the UK and Ireland decreased across the whole company by 1%.
However, like-for-like sales increased slightly by 0.2% with Group turnover standing at £2,565m.
SIG said: "In line with previous guidance the Group continues to expect that gross margin will be flat year-on-year.
"It also anticipates that underlying profit before tax for 2015 will be within its previously stated £85m to £90m range."
The Group's full year results will be announced on 09 March 2016.
